About Atticus

At any given time, 16 million Americans are experiencing a crisis that requires urgent help from our legal system or government. The right assistance could transform their lives. But today, most never get it. 

Atticus makes it easy for any sick or injured person in crisis to get the life-changing aid they deserve. In the last 6 years we’ve become the leading platform connecting people with disabilities to government benefits. We also help victims of accidents, misconduct, and violence get compensation from insurance. So far, we’ve gotten thousands of people access to over $4B in life-changing aid, and we’re just getting started.

We've helped more than 110,000 people in need (see our 13,000+ five-star reviews) and raised more than $100 million from top VC firms like Fika, Forerunner, GV (Google Ventures), and True Ventures. (We closed our Series C round in April 2025, so we're well-funded for the foreseeable future.) We're small but moving fast — our team grew from 89 to over 151 last year, and we expect to grow again in 2025.

The Job

Our business generates a wealth of data with untapped potential to support people in need of aid, and improve their likelihood of positive outcomes in the legal system. Our platform covers a lot: evaluating a client’s case, giving advice, matching them with the right lawyer, formalizing the arrangement, and helping both parties work together as the case progresses. The data we generate across this end-to-end journey provides a unique opportunity to improve client experiences at a national scale for the legal practice areas we support, using novel data unavailable to other industry actors (individual law firms, government agencies).

We are looking for Data Scientists to join our team and leverage this data to fulfill our mission. You’ll help establish the central Data Science team with our Lead Data Scientist, and embed closely with departments within Atticus to help us better apply data across all areas of our platform.
